1核1g服务器能装mysql?

服务器

《核1G服务器与MySQL的兼容性探讨》

结论:

在当今信息化时代,数据库管理系统如MySQL在各种规模的企业中扮演着至关重要的角色。然而,对于资源有限的小型服务器,如1核1GB内存的配置,是否能够承载MySQL的运行,这是一个值得深入探讨的问题。经过一系列的分析和实验,我们可以得出结论:1核1GB的服务器可以安装并运行MySQL,但其性能和稳定性将受到一定的限制,具体表现取决于实际应用的需求和工作负载。

分析探讨:

首先,我们需要明确,MySQL数据库管理系统的设计是高度可扩展的,理论上可以在各种硬件环境下运行,包括低配置的服务器。1核1GB的服务器虽然在硬件资源上相对有限,但仍具备运行MySQL的基本条件。安装过程与常规服务器并无太大差异,只要满足操作系统和MySQL的最低系统要求,一般可以顺利完成安装。

然而,运行性能是关键。1GB的内存对于MySQL来说并不宽裕,尤其是在处理大量数据或并发请求时。MySQL的内存使用主要包括缓存、日志、排序和JOIN操作等,这些都需要消耗内存资源。如果内存不足,MySQL可能会频繁地读取和写入硬盘,这将极大地影响数据库的响应速度和整体性能。

其次,服务器的核心数也是一个重要因素。单核处理器在处理多线程任务时可能会出现性能瓶颈,特别是在并发查询和事务处理中。尽管MySQL可以通过优化配置来提高单核性能,但在高并发场景下,其性能表现仍会受限。

此外,我们还需要考虑服务器的其他负载,如操作系统、应用程序、以及其他后台服务等,它们都会占用一部分系统资源。如果这些因素叠加,1核1GB的服务器可能很快就会面临资源紧张的情况,从而影响到MySQL的稳定运行。

因此,对于轻量级的应用,如个人项目、小型博客或者测试环境,1核1GB的服务器运行MySQL可能绰绰有余。然而,对于企业级应用,尤其是需要处理大量数据和高并发请求的场景,这样的配置就显得力不从心了。

总的来说,1核1GB的服务器可以安装MySQL,但这并不意味着它适合所有情况。在选择服务器配置时,我们需要根据实际业务需求、预期的数据量、并发用户数等因素进行综合考量,以确保数据库系统的稳定性和效率。在资源有限的情况下,我们可以通过优化数据库设计、合理分配内存、调整SQL语句等方式,尽可能提升服务器的性能表现。

未经允许不得转载:CDNK博客 » 1核1g服务器能装mysql?